781-944-0840
Loading hours...
My Account
Library Catalog
Menu
What We Have
Borrow It
What’s New
Book Detectives
Download and Streaming Services
Get a Library Card
Library of Things
Healing Library
What to Read Next
Purchase Suggestions
+
Learn It
Career Resources
Community Resources
Health and Wellness Resources
Local History & Genealogy
Online Resources
+
Use It
Museum Passes
Copy, Scan, Fax and Print
Library Takeout Service
RPL Lockers
RPL On Wheels
Meeting Room Rentals
Virtual Meeting Room Space
+
+
+
+
Events
By Age
Kids
Teens
Adults
Community Meetings @ RPL
Suggest a Program
+
By Category
Friends Speaker Series
Author Events/Book Discussions
Book Groups
Classes & Workshops
Meetups
Performances & Special Events
Storytimes
STEAM
DEI Calendar
+
+
+
Kids & Teens
Kids
Kids Events
Storytimes
Homework Help for Kids
Kids Recommended Reads
Digikids: Resources & Apps
Parenting Resources
+
Teens
Teen Events
Homework Help for Teens
Teen Recommended Reads
Teen Resources
Get Involved
+
+
+
Community Resources
About
The Library
Library Hours
Library Policies
Library Landscape Project
Contact
Accessibility Services
Reading Public Library App
+
Learn More
Land Acknowledgement
Library News
Mission, Vision, & Plan of Service
Board of Trustees
+
Get Involved
Volunteer & Job Opportunities
Gifts & Donations
Friends of RPL
RPL Foundation
+
+
+
Search this site
Search the catalog
What We Have
Borrow It
NEW BOOKS, MOVIES & MUSIC
DOWNLOAD BOOKS, MUSIC & MAGAZINES
LIBRARY OF THINGS
WHAT TO READ NEXT
PURCHASE SUGGESTIONS
Learn It
LOCAL HISTORY & GENEALOGY
ONLINE RESOURCES
Use It
MUSEUM PASSES
HOMEBOUND DELIVERY
COMPUTERS, WIFI, & PRINTING
COPY, SCAN, & FAX
MEETING ROOM RENTALS
BOOK SALE ROOM
Accessibility Toolbar
close
Toggle the visibility of the Accessibility Toolbar
keyboard
Keyboard Navigation
visibility_off
Disable Animations
nights_stay
Contrast
format_size
Increase Text
text_fields
Decrease Text
font_download
Readable Font
title
Mark Titles
link
Highlight Links & Buttons
Go to mobile version